Dr. Rawle Hamilton was born in Guyana. He works full time at ICBC as an Assistant Vice President in the compliance department, transaction monitoring team, specializing in money laundering, terrorist financing, and financial crime. He is also an adjunct assistant professor at Baruch College (Management Department). He has a BBA in Human Resources Management from Baruch College, an MBA in Executive Management from St. John's University, and an EdD in Educational Leadership from Arkansas State University. His dissertation is titled "African American Males' Perceptions of Factors Affecting Their Decision to Not Attend College After Graduating from High School: A Qualitative Instrumental Case Study. Dr. Hamilton has a passion for teaching and plan to transition into teaching full time and conduct academic research in the near future.
